AFFIDAVIT OF RECONCILIATION OF BIRTH DATA
REPUBLIC OF THE PHILIPPINES )
_____________________________ ) SS.
I, (name of affiant), Filipino, of legal age, single/married to (name of spouse), and a resident of (address of affiant), after having been duly sworn in accordance with law, hereby depose and say:
1. That I am the daughter of the couple and of and I was born on ;
2. That in the birth certificate which I obtained only recently, my family name is spelled as “” instead of “” to which I have I have been used to as in my school records, SSS, BIR and other public documents;
3. That a copy of said birth certificate which indicated my family name as “” is hereto attached for reference;
4. That the names and belong to one and the same person, the undersigned herein;
5. That I am executing this affidavit in order to attest to the truth of foregoing circumstances and for the purpose of setting the records straight and declaring that and refer to one and the same person.
IN WITNESS WHEREOF, I have hereunto affixed my signature this day of 20_ at , Philippines.

This affidavit is used to explain the discrepancy of the birth certificate against other documents.
